Default Houston Area - Timing Cover "Centering" Tool I could borrow/rent??

As the title states - looking to borrow/rent a centering tool for a LS timing cover.
Put the new 416 in, got it running over the weekend noticed the other day, it has oil coming from behind the dampner area - fork me for not changing the damn seal while it was apart. I've never had a crank seal leak before and with the old motor having less than 32K on it - I figured it was fine. Looks like I was wrong
So, now I get the fun of pulling the rack, the front accessories (the blower makes it even less fun - than it already is) and all that jazz this weekend.
Thought I'd reach out and see if anyone had one locally before I ordered one - that wouldn't arrive until next week.
